What Are the Essential Types of WordPress Backups in 2026?

Understanding the different types of WordPress backups is vital for effective data protection. In 2026, the primary backup types include manual, automatic, and incremental backups. Each type serves a unique purpose and offers distinct advantages, making it essential for site owners to choose the right one for their needs.

How Do Manual, Automatic, and Incremental Backups Differ?

Manual backups require users to initiate the backup process, often involving downloading files and databases directly from the server. This method provides control but can be time-consuming and prone to human error. Automatic backups, on the other hand, are scheduled to run at predetermined intervals, ensuring that data is consistently backed up without user intervention. Incremental backups are increasingly important as they only save changes made since the last backup, significantly reducing storage space and time required for the backup process. Each type has its pros and cons, making it crucial for users to assess their specific needs when choosing a backup strategy.

Why Are Incremental Backups Increasingly Important for WordPress Sites?

Incremental backups are becoming essential for WordPress sites due to their efficiency and reduced resource consumption. By only backing up changes made since the last backup, they minimize the amount of data stored and the time taken to complete the backup process. This efficiency is particularly beneficial for larger sites with frequent updates, as it ensures that backups do not disrupt site performance. Additionally, incremental backups can enhance recovery times, allowing for quicker restoration in the event of data loss.

What Features Should You Look for in WordPress Backup Plugins?

When selecting a backup plugin, consider the following essential features:

  1. Automated Backups: Look for plugins that offer scheduling options to automate the backup process.
  2. Offsite Storage Options: Ensure the plugin can store backups in secure offsite locations, such as cloud storage.
  3. User-Friendly Interface: A straightforward interface can simplify the backup process, making it accessible for all users.

These features enhance the overall effectiveness of backup solutions, ensuring that data is secure and easily recoverable.

How Do Popular Plugins Like UpdraftPlus and BlogVault Compare?

To illustrate the differences between popular backup plugins, here’s a comparison of UpdraftPlus and BlogVault:

Plugin NameFeaturesPricing
UpdraftPlusAutomated backups, multiple storage options, easy restorationFree with premium options starting at $70/year
BlogVaultReal-time backups, staging site creation, security featuresPlans start at $89/year

Both plugins offer robust features, but the choice may depend on specific needs such as budget, ease of use, and additional functionalities.

What Are the Top Cloud Storage Providers for WordPress Backups?

Several cloud storage providers are ideal for WordPress backups, including:

  1. Google Drive: Offers generous free storage and seamless integration with various backup plugins.
  2. Dropbox: Known for its user-friendly interface and reliable performance.
  3. Amazon S3: Provides scalable storage solutions with robust security features.

These providers ensure that backups are stored securely and can be accessed easily when needed.

How Does Cloud Backup Enhance Security and Disaster Recovery?

Cloud backups enhance security by storing data offsite, protecting it from local threats such as hardware failures or cyberattacks. Additionally, cloud storage solutions often include encryption and redundancy, further safeguarding data. In terms of disaster recovery, cloud backups allow for quick restoration processes, minimizing downtime and ensuring that websites can be up and running swiftly after an incident.

Multi-Cloud High Availability and Disaster Recovery

High availability and disaster recovery (HADR) are often discussed in highly critical business systems for business function recovery and continuity concerns. With the development of cloud computing, virtual cloud services are perfectly matched to HADR scenarios, and interoperability is a significant aspect to help users to use HADR service across different cloud platforms and providers. In this paper, an architectural pattern describing the integration of high availability and disaster recovery is presented.

How Often Should WordPress Sites Be Backed Up in 2026?

In 2026, it is recommended to back up WordPress sites at least once a day, especially if content is frequently updated or new features are added. For sites with high traffic or frequent changes, multiple daily backups may be necessary to ensure that no data is lost. Factors influencing backup frequency include the size of the site, the volume of updates, and the critical nature of the data being stored.

What Are the Step-by-Step Procedures to Restore a WordPress Backup?

Restoring a WordPress backup typically involves the following steps:

  1. Access the Backup: Locate the backup file in the storage solution.
  2. Prepare the Site: Ensure the WordPress installation is ready for restoration.
  3. Upload the Backup: Use the backup plugin or manual methods to upload the backup files.
  4. Verify Restoration: Check the site to ensure all data has been restored correctly.

Following these steps can help ensure a smooth recovery process.

How Can Backup Failures and Data Loss Be Prevented?

To prevent backup failures and data loss, consider these best practices:

  1. Regular Testing: Periodically test backups to ensure they are functioning correctly.
  2. Monitor Backup Processes: Keep an eye on backup logs and notifications to catch any issues early.
  3. Implement Redundancy: Use multiple backup methods to safeguard against failures.

By adhering to these practices, the risk of data loss can be significantly reduced and backups can be made more reliable.

How Do Backup Solutions Integrate with WordPress Site Security?

Backup solutions should integrate seamlessly with WordPress site security measures. This includes features such as:

  • Encryption: Ensuring that backup data is encrypted both in transit and at rest.
  • Access Controls: Limiting who can access backup data to prevent unauthorized access.
  • Regular Updates: Keeping backup plugins and services updated to protect against vulnerabilities.

These integrations enhance the overall security posture of WordPress sites.

What Compliance Standards Should WordPress Backups Meet in 2026?

In 2026, WordPress backups should comply with various standards, including:

  1. GDPR: Ensuring that personal data is handled according to privacy regulations.
  2. HIPAA: For sites handling health-related information, compliance with HIPAA is essential.
  3. PCI DSS: E-commerce sites must adhere to PCI DSS standards for payment data security.

Meeting these compliance standards is crucial for protecting user data and maintaining trust.
